texte = >Will this work? (I don't have a way to connect both computers online at>the same time as I only have the one phone line.)If I were you, I would start by using your internet-connected computer for webcat development. Then you don't have to worry about connecting the two computers together, and your webcat 'development' computer will already be 'on the net' -- which makes other things easier to setup.>Also after I get WebCat up and running I will be co-locating my server>several hours away.The people at the colocation place should be able to help you with setting it up there.>After that I will be contacting WebCat via my G3's>internal modem connection and my regular phoneline.>Also I was going to have WebTen set up with Tenon's TCP stack but do I>need to set up a dual stack so I can also have Open Transport?Do you plan to use Timbuktu to control your server remotely? If so, you need dual stack configuration. If not, you probably don't.>Also, I don't know if it effects any of this, but I will be using Webten>for virtual hosting and WebCat's option for creating multiple>storefronts. Oh, and I'm using Web Merchant also. So if any part of this>is Open Transport dependent I want to make sure I've got it there.None of this is dependent on OT, only Timbuktu requires OT, and possibly other internet software which you have not mentioned ...Sincerely,Ken Grome808-737-6499WebDNA Solutionsmailto:ken@webdna.nethttp://www.webdna.net
